1 /** @file
2 Implementation of SmBusLib class library for PEI phase.
3
4 Copyright (c) 2006 - 2018, Intel Corporation. All rights reserved.<BR>
5 SPDX-License-Identifier: BSD-2-Clause-Patent
6
7 **/
8
9 #include "InternalSmbusLib.h"
10
11 /**
12 Gets Smbus PPIs.
13
14 This internal function retrieves Smbus PPI from PPI database.
15
16 @param VOID
17
18 @return The pointer to Smbus PPI.
19
20 **/
21 EFI_PEI_SMBUS2_PPI *
22 InternalGetSmbusPpi (
23 VOID
24 )
25 {
26 EFI_STATUS Status;
27 EFI_PEI_SMBUS2_PPI *SmbusPpi;
28
29 Status = PeiServicesLocatePpi (&gEfiPeiSmbus2PpiGuid, 0, NULL, (VOID **) &SmbusPpi);
30 ASSERT_EFI_ERROR (Status);
31 ASSERT (SmbusPpi != NULL);
32
33 return SmbusPpi;
34 }
35
36 /**
37 Executes an SMBus operation to an SMBus controller.
38
39 This function provides a standard way to execute Smbus script
40 as defined in the SmBus Specification. The data can either be of
41 the Length byte, word, or a block of data.
42
43 @param SmbusOperation Signifies which particular SMBus hardware protocol instance
44 that it will use to execute the SMBus transactions.
45 @param SmBusAddress The address that encodes the SMBUS Slave Address,
46 SMBUS Command, SMBUS Data Length, and PEC.
47 @param Length Signifies the number of bytes that this operation will
48 do. The maximum number of bytes can be revision specific
49 and operation specific.
50 @param Buffer Contains the value of data to execute to the SMBus slave
51 device. Not all operations require this argument. The
52 length of this buffer is identified by Length.
53 @param Status Return status for the executed command.
54 This is an optional parameter and may be NULL.
55
56 @return The actual number of bytes that are executed for this operation.
57
58 **/
59 UINTN
60 InternalSmBusExec (
61 IN EFI_SMBUS_OPERATION SmbusOperation,
62 IN UINTN SmBusAddress,
63 IN UINTN Length,
64 IN OUT VOID *Buffer,
65 OUT RETURN_STATUS *Status OPTIONAL
66 )
67 {
68 EFI_PEI_SMBUS2_PPI *SmbusPpi;
69 RETURN_STATUS ReturnStatus;
70 EFI_SMBUS_DEVICE_ADDRESS SmbusDeviceAddress;
71
72 SmbusPpi = InternalGetSmbusPpi ();
73 SmbusDeviceAddress.SmbusDeviceAddress = SMBUS_LIB_SLAVE_ADDRESS (SmBusAddress);
74
75 ReturnStatus = SmbusPpi->Execute (
76 SmbusPpi,
77 SmbusDeviceAddress,
78 SMBUS_LIB_COMMAND (SmBusAddress),
79 SmbusOperation,
80 SMBUS_LIB_PEC (SmBusAddress),
81 &Length,
82 Buffer
83 );
84 if (Status != NULL) {
85 *Status = ReturnStatus;
86 }
87
88 return Length;
89 }
